2015 Northern CT Posse Fall Ride
It's finally here. ALL VETTE'S, LET'S RIDE
Sunday, October 25, 2015.
We will round-up behind the Dunkin Donuts, 89 Elm Street, Enfield, CT (exit 48 off of I-91). We will leave at 8:30 am. For those who want, there is a Denny's there for an early breakfast, too.
We'll head north on I-91 and then I-291 to our first stop at Randall's Farms in Ludlow, MA.
http://www.randallsfarm.net/
We will then take some scenic back roads to a 'surprise location' (just for us) that I know any Vette owner will love.
We then mount up and head to the Hardwick Winery in Hardwick, MA.
http://www.hardwickwinery.com/ $6 for 6 tastings and you keep the glass.
From here, the Posse will head to the Quabbin Reservoir in Belchertown, MA. http://www.mass.gov/eea/agencies/dcr...reservoir.html
More scenic, twisty roads will take us to Bub's BBQ in Sunderland, MA, where we'll put on a Posse feed-bag. ($ is very reasonable).
http://www.bubsbbq.com/ordereze/default.aspx. We should be here around 3:00 pm.
Yankee Candle is nearby for those who wish to stop after or head home on I-91 south. http://www.yankeecandle.com/about-ya...field-events/t
This is late in the fall for us. The leaves may be passed, but will still be a fun-filled day. If you haven't already, please sign up.
I will provide route maps. GPS units are helpful, too. Bring some cash (small bills). You may want to pack some snacks and cold drinks, as lunch will be late in the day. Bring some walkie-talkies if you have them. An empty cooler may be needed to hold your home-made pies and wines.
THIS IS A RAIN OR SHINE EVENT. You can wash the Vette when you get home. No DD replacements due to inclement weather.
